Action item from the Brindlewick incident review: the Eventspool schema registry accepted unsigned schema updates during the outage window. We will enforce signature checks on every publish and reject unknown producers by default. Rollout owner is the platform team. The enforcement thresholds we agreed on are listed below.

tuning table, yahap-hahip:
BUDGETS = {
    "praiel": 88,
    "quenox": 61,
    "nordor": 332,
    "gorix": 835,
    "ruswyn": 186,
}

Changelog — Drawloft 2.9, undo/redo defaults

Heads up, on-call: we bumped the default undo depth from 30 to 150 and turned on cross-session redo. If users report sluggish boards, it's probably the new history persistence — there's a kill switch in the admin panel. Old sessions keep the old limits until refresh. The editor ships with these default configuration values.

config for faduf-yahap:
[lamvan]
team = rusael
access_code = ac_ac22dc
owner = druius.istdor
host = lamvan.novacio.example
port = 8443
peer = soreth.xolmario.corp
salt = 0768e68d
pin = 8310

Customer Concentration Risk — Managers Only

Tallowfield Instruments now accounts for 41% of Brennick Manufacturing's revenue, up from 28% last year. Contract renewal falls in Q3. Loss or repricing would materially affect margins. Mitigation: accelerate mid-market pipeline, diversify into the Harlen corridor, renegotiate volume tiers. Board review scheduled next cycle. The current mitigation plan is stated below.

management briefing: Headcount on the Praok team goes from 16 to 91 by the end of March. Gross margin on Praok came in at 2 percent against a plan of 26 percent.

# InkLedger Environments

InkLedger, our PDF invoice renderer, runs in three environments: dev, staging, and production. Each environment has its own font cache, template bucket, and render queue. New team members should verify staging parity before promoting any template change. Please read each setting carefully before editing anything. The staging environment currently uses the following configuration values.

deployment values, yadup-tajof:
oliath:
  log_level: debug
  metrics_host: metrics.oliath.zemvarlabs.internal
  pool_size: 4